- Hello HarmonyOS!:鴻蒙應用開發從入門到精通
- 孫洋
- 630字
- 2022-05-06 15:42:01
第1章 HarmonyOS開篇
1.1 HarmonyOS概述
HarmonyOS是華為在2019年8月發布的面向全場景的分布式操作系統,是基于開源項目OpenHarmony開發的面向全場景智能設備的商用版本。
定位于全場景的智能操作系統會在手機、智慧屏、車機等領域廣泛應用。在此基礎上,HarmonyOS定義了全新的智能硬件、設備交互和用戶體驗,在超級終端的概念下,通過分布式數據管理、跨設備通信等分布式能力,打通了設備和設備之間的隔離,建立了物聯網設備之間新的溝通方式,獲得了新的萬物互聯全新場景體驗。
根據知名物聯網研究機構IoT Analytics的分析,截至2025年,人均持有的具有聯網功能的設備將達到9.27部。隨著當前物聯網技術的快速發展,未來具備智能聯網能力的設備數量會逐年增加,用戶體驗將會從單一設備向多設備方向轉變。為此,華為提出了“1+8+N”戰略:1 代表手機,作為全場景生態的入口;8代表8種智能設備,包括平板電腦、PC、智慧屏、手表、音箱、耳機、眼鏡、車機;N 代表泛 IoT 設備。通過 HarmonyOS 將不同的設備進行整合,在系統層面進行協議統一,有助于實現豐富的智能互聯體驗,為開發豐富的多設備應用奠定系統基礎,在 HarmonyOS 上可以非常輕松地開發面向多種設備的應用,給未來帶來無限機遇。
HarmonyOS提供了非常豐富的應用開發能力,擁有多種新系統特性。本書旨在系統講解HarmonyOS的各種技術能力,較為完整地囊括了HarmonyOS的特性。HarmonyOS支持多種編程語言開發,包括Java、JavaScript(簡稱JS)、C/C++等。本書使用 Java語言作為主要編程語言進行介紹。在本書的講解過程中,專注于理論與應用結合,盡量完整地表現 HarmonyOS 中的技術特點和應用實戰能力,相信讀者在讀完本書后,可以具備 HarmonyOS 開發的實戰能力。
- Hi!扁平化Photoshop扁平化用戶界面設計教程
- Maya影視動畫高級模型制作全解析
- SketchUp印象 城市規劃項目實踐(第2版)
- 邊做邊學:Photoshop圖像制作案例教程(第2版·Photoshop 2020)
- Puppet 2.7 Cookbook
- Drools JBoss Rules 5.0 Developer's Guide
- Salesforce CRM: The Definitive Admin Handbook
- Flash基礎與實戰教程
- 人人都能玩賺AI繪畫
- Python氣象應用編程
- Photoshop CS6淘寶美工完全實例教程(培訓教材版)
- Autodesk Maya 2015標準教材II
- Adobe Illustrator CC 2019經典教程(彩色版)
- Adobe創意大學視頻編輯師 After Effects CS5 + Premiere Pro CS5 標準實訓教材
- Apache Geronimo 2.1: Quick Reference